Where Your 2026 Tickets Come From

Festival tickets arrive through multiple channels. Each platform handles digital delivery differently:

Ticketmaster / SafeTix

Ticketmaster SafeTix uses rotating barcodes. Check the ticket page for native Add to Wallet availability before the event.

Eventbrite and similar platforms

Eventbrite tickets can be accessed in the app, on the web, and in confirmation emails. Some events include scannable codes, while others require following the organizer's entry instructions.

AXS Mobile ID and Front Gate

AXS Mobile ID requires the AXS app and changes its QR code, so screenshots and printouts do not work. Front Gate Tickets is a major festival platform and often supports wristband-based fulfillment.

Direct from festivals

Smaller festivals often email PDF tickets or barcodes directly. These are often straightforward to convert

Static vs. Dynamic Barcodes

Before adding passes to Wallet, you need to know which barcodes can be converted. Check which barcode formats your tickets use.

Can convert to Wallet
  • PDF tickets with QR codes or barcodes
  • Email confirmation barcodes
  • Eventbrite QR-based tickets
  • Camping and parking permit barcodes
  • Screenshot-able barcodes that stay the same
Cannot convert
  • Ticketmaster SafeTix (rotating every 15 seconds)
  • AXS Mobile ID (rotating QR codes)
  • RFID-only wristbands (no visual barcode)
  • Dynamic barcodes that refresh or animate
  • NFC-only entry systems

How to check your barcode type

Open your ticket and watch the barcode for 30 seconds. If it stays exactly the same, it is usually static and may be convertible. If it animates, shows a timer, or refreshes, it is dynamic and must stay in the original app. Some Ticketmaster events offer a native Add to Apple Wallet option before the event.

Why Apple Wallet Wins at Festivals

Festival environments expose every weakness of app-based ticketing. Packed crowds kill cell service, battery drains fast, and fumbling through apps at the gate holds up the line.

Works offline

Passes are stored locally on your device. No network needed at the gate, ever.

Instant access

Double-tap the side button to show passes immediately. No app loading, no login screens.

Relevant when you need it

With the right time or location data, Wallet can surface relevant passes on the lock screen when you need them.

Auto-brightness for scanning

Apple Wallet can boost screen brightness when showing a barcode, helping scanners read it more reliably.
